The ranking reflects a balance between maximum towing capacity, versatility, and ease of use, ensuring that each product serves a specific buyer need without unnecessary compromises.Factors to Consider When Choosing Gooseneck Hitches For Flatbed Conversion Trucks
Choosing the right gooseneck hitch for your flatbed conversion truck requires understanding several key factors. The ideal hitch must support your towing capacity needs, fit your truck’s specifications, and suit your installation preferences. Considering these broader aspects can prevent costly mistakes and ensure you select a product that offers both safety and longevity.Towing Capacity and Weight Rating
Determining your required towing capacity is fundamental. Hitches vary from 20,000 lbs to over 30,000 lbs GTW, so matching the hitch’s rating with your typical load is essential. Overestimating capacity can increase costs unnecessarily, but undersizing poses safety risks. Always check your truck’s frame and bed specs to ensure compatibility with the hitch’s maximum load rating.
Compatibility and Fitment
Not all gooseneck hitches fit every flatbed truck. Some models are designed for specific makes and years, while others offer universal fit options. Using adapters can expand compatibility but might introduce additional complexity or decrease overall strength. Verify the product’s specifications against your truck’s make, model, and bed dimensions to avoid installation issues or compromised safety.
Ease of Installation
Installation complexity varies widely. Some hitches require professional welding or drilling, which adds to the upfront cost but ensures durability. Others are bolt-on kits designed for DIY installation, saving money but demanding more time and mechanical skill. Consider your comfort level and whether you have access to the tools needed before choosing a model.
Build Quality and Durability
Investing in a well-constructed hitch made from hardened steel or similar durable materials pays off in longevity and safety. Cheaper models may use lighter materials, risking deformation or failure under heavy loads. Read reviews and check warranty options to gauge real-world durability, especially if you plan frequent or demanding towing.
Price and Value
Prices reflect build quality, capacity, and features. While it might be tempting to choose the lowest-cost option, a higher initial investment can translate into better safety margins and longer service life. Balance your budget with the critical factors like capacity and compatibility to find the best value for your specific needs.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I install a gooseneck hitch myself on a flatbed truck?
Many gooseneck hitches are designed for DIY installation, especially bolt-on models that do not require welding. However, proper installation is vital for safety, so carefully follow manufacturer instructions. If you’re not comfortable with mechanical work or lack the necessary tools, hiring a professional ensures the hitch is installed correctly and safely.
What is the maximum weight a typical gooseneck hitch can tow?
Most standard gooseneck hitches support between 20,000 and 30,000 lbs GTW, depending on the model. It’s essential to match the hitch’s capacity with your towing needs, considering both the trailer weight and the cargo. Overloading beyond the rated capacity can cause serious safety issues and damage your truck or hitch.
Are universal gooseneck hitches compatible with all flatbed trucks?
Universal models aim to fit a broad range of trucks, but compatibility depends on bed dimensions, frame design, and mounting points. Always verify the specifications against your truck’s make and model. Using adapters can improve fitment but may affect overall strength and ease of installation.
What maintenance does a gooseneck hitch require?
Regular inspection for rust, wear, and damage is recommended, especially after heavy use or exposure to the elements. Lubricating moving parts and lube plates can extend the lifespan and maintain smooth operation. Proper maintenance is key to ensuring safety and avoiding costly repairs or replacements.
Is a gooseneck hitch better than a 5th wheel for flatbed conversions?
Both have their advantages: gooseneck hitches typically support higher weight capacities and are more suited for heavy-duty towing, making them ideal for flatbed conversions carrying large loads. 5th wheel hitches are often easier to install and disconnect but may have lower capacity limits. The best choice depends on your specific towing needs and truck compatibility.
